From ce9dc2b6f83c3f8fb228206f796f8cab1af6c41e Mon Sep 17 00:00:00 2001 From: Toni Wilen Date: Tue, 22 Sep 2020 19:44:11 +0300 Subject: [PATCH] Fix for config file delete not refreshing config list. --- od-win32/win32gui.cpp |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/od-win32/win32gui.cpp b/od-win32/win32gui.cpp index 151fa8cf..5f52b41f 100644 --- a/od-win32/win32gui.cpp +++ b/od-win32/win32gui.cpp @@ -4281,6 +4281,13 @@ static TCHAR *HandleConfiguration (HWND hDlg, int flag, struct ConfigStruct *con write_log(_T("deleted config '%s'\n"), path); config_filename[0] = 0; ok = 1; + } else { + write_log(_T("deleted config '%s' returned %x\n"), path, GetLastError()); + if (!my_existsfile(path)) { + write_log(_T("deleted config '%s'\n"), path); + config_filename[0] = 0; + ok = 1; + } } } } -- 2.47.3